176,709,539,291 is a prime number. Like all primes greater than two, it is odd and has no factors apart from itself and one.

How big is 176709539291?
  • 176,709,539,291 seconds is equal to 5,618 years, 42 weeks, 3 days, 7 hours, 8 minutes, 11 seconds.
  • To count from 1 to 176,709,539,291 would take you about eleven thousand, two hundred thirty-seven years!

    This is a very rough estimate, based on a speaking rate of half a second every third order of magnitude. If you speak quickly, you could probably say any randomly-chosen number between one and a thousand in around half a second. Very big numbers obviously take longer to say, so we add half a second for every extra x1000. (We do not count involuntary pauses, bathroom breaks or the necessity of sleep in our calculation!)
